What Is a Digital Nomad?
A digital nomad is someone who works online while traveling or living in different locations.
Unlike traditional employees tied to offices, digital nomads use technology to work remotely from:
- Cafés
- Co-working spaces
- Hotels
- Apartments
- Beaches
- Different countries
Most digital nomads rely on laptops, internet connections, and online communication tools to perform their jobs.

Lower Living Costs
Some digital nomads move to countries with lower costs of living while continuing to earn international salaries.
This can help:
- Reduce expenses
- Increase savings
- Improve financial flexibility
Countries in Southeast Asia, South America, and parts of Europe are especially popular for affordable remote lifestyles.
Best Countries for Digital Nomads
Several countries have become major destinations for digital nomads because of their affordability, internet quality, and remote work culture.
Popular digital nomad destinations include:
- Portugal
- Thailand
- Indonesia
- Mexico
- Dubai
- Spain
- Colombia
- Vietnam
- South Africa
Many countries now offer digital nomad visas to attract remote workers.

Challenges of the Digital Nomad Lifestyle
Although the lifestyle appears exciting, digital nomad life also comes with challenges.
Common difficulties include:
- Time zone differences
- Loneliness
- Visa restrictions
- Internet problems
- Burnout
- Lack of routine
Frequent travel can sometimes become exhausting if not managed properly.
Maintaining healthy routines and balance is essential.

Digital Nomad Visas
Many countries now provide special visas for remote workers.
Digital nomad visas allow professionals to:
- Live legally in foreign countries
- Work remotely for international companies
- Stay for extended periods
Countries offering remote work visas continue growing as global remote work expands.
